Abstract

A portable grounding wire installation tool for a centrally-mounted handcart PT cabinet comprises a contact device and a clamping device, wherein the contact device is connected with the clamping device through a conducting wire; the contact device comprises a conductive rod part, a plum blossom contact is installed at one end of the conductive rod part, an insulating handle is sleeved on the conductive rod part, the other end of the conductive rod part is fixedly connected with a wire, and an insulating rear cover is installed at the end part, connected with the wire, of the conductive rod part. The contact device is connected with a fixed contact in a PT cabinet through a plum blossom contact, an insulating handle is sleeved outside the conductive rod part, effective insulating performance is provided when the plum blossom contact is connected with the fixed contact, meanwhile, the insulating rear cover wraps the connecting part of the conducting wire and the conducting rod part, the conducting wire and the joint of the conducting wire and the conducting rod part are not exposed, and therefore the conducting rod part is located at one end of the insulating handle to form good insulation, and the conducting rod part is connected with an external grounding wire or a grounding pile through a clamping device to complete hanging of the grounding wire.

Detailed Description
The following describes embodiments of the present invention with reference to the accompanying drawings.
Referring to fig. 1-8, a portable grounding wire installation tool for a centrally-mounted handcart PT cabinet comprises a contact device 10 and a clamping device 20, wherein the contact device 10 and the clamping device 20 are connected through a wire 30; contact device 10 includes conductive rod portion 11, and plum blossom contact 12 is installed to conductive rod portion 11's one end, and insulating handle 13 suit is on conductive rod portion 11, and conductive rod portion 11's the other end is connected fixedly with wire 30, and lid 14 after insulating is installed with the tip that wire 30 is connected to conductive rod portion 11. The contact device 10 is connected with a fixed contact in a PT cabinet through a plum blossom contact 12, an insulating handle 13 is sleeved outside a conductive rod part 11, effective insulating performance is provided for the plum blossom contact 12 and the fixed contact when the plum blossom contact 12 is connected, meanwhile, a connecting part of a lead 30 and the conductive rod part 11 is wrapped by an insulating rear cover 14, the lead 30 and the joint of the lead 30 and the conductive rod part 11 are not exposed, and therefore one end, located at the insulating handle 13, of the conductive rod part 11 forms good insulation, and the conductive rod part is connected with an external grounding wire or a grounding pile through a clamping device 20 to form hanging of the grounding wire.
Through above-mentioned structure, can be convenient with the PT cabinet internal static contact with outside earth connection or ground connection stake be connected, form hanging of earth connection and establish.
Preferably, in order to ensure the conductivity of the conductive rod portion 11, the conductive rod portion 11 is made of copper. The tulip contact 12 uses the GC series.
Specifically, referring to fig. 2 to 4, the conductive rod 11 includes a contact portion 111, a shoulder portion 112 and a rod portion 113, the contact portion 111 is located at one end of the conductive rod 11, the contact portion 111 is inserted into the tulip contact 12, and the structure of the contact portion corresponds to that of the tulip contact 12, so that the contact portion 111 is connected to the tulip contact 12 in a matching manner. Shoulder 112 is used to position insulated handle 13 to prevent insulated handle 13 from sliding forward when forced, and shoulder 112 is located at the rear end of contact portion 111. The pole 113 one end is connected with shoulder 112, pole 113 other end tip is equipped with first screw hole 115 and external screw thread 114, insulating handle 13 suit is on pole 113, first line nose 15 one end is equipped with the screw rod portion 151 with first screw hole 115 complex, the other end is equipped with the mounting hole 152 that is used for inserting and compressing tightly wire 30, thereby first line nose 15 passes through screw rod portion 151 and first screw hole 115 screw-thread fit and is connected fixedly with pole 113, lid 14 connects soon on the external screw thread 114 of pole 113 after insulating. The copper wire of the wire 30 is inserted into the mounting hole 152 of the first wire nose 15 and is pressed tightly by the hydraulic pliers, the wire 30 is in threaded connection with the conductive rod part 11 through the first wire nose 15, the connection part has a small and exquisite structure and is firmly connected, referring to fig. 4, the insulation rear cover 14 is mounted to completely cover the connection part of the first wire nose 15 and the wire 30, and the safety of the tool in use is ensured.
Specifically, referring to fig. 2-4, the insulated handle 13 includes a pressure portion 131 and a handle portion 132, the pressure portion 131 and the handle portion 132 are cylindrical with a central hole, and the diameter of the pressure portion 131 is larger than that of the handle portion 132. The pressure portion 131 is used to prevent slipping when the hand is forcefully used, and the grip portion 132 is used for hand gripping. The pressure portion 131 and the hand-held portion 132 may be of unitary construction or may be two separate parts.
Referring to fig. 5-8, the clamping device 20 includes a large clamping arm 21, a small clamping arm 22, a pressing handle 23 and a fixing handle 24, the small clamping arm 22 is slidably installed in the large clamping arm 21, after the pressing handle 23 is connected with the large clamping arm 21 through a screw thread, the end of the pressing handle 23 is rotatably connected with the small clamping arm 22, the fixing handle 24 is detachably installed on the large clamping arm 21, and a wire 30 is connected with the large clamping arm 21. The fixed handle 24 is made of insulating materials and used for holding and fixing, and the small clamping arm 22 is closed to the large clamping arm 21 through rotating the pressing handle 23, so that an external grounding wire or a grounding pile is clamped.
Specifically, referring to fig. 6-8, the large clamping arm 21 is a C-shaped groove structure, the middle of the bottom of the large clamping arm 21 is provided with a sliding groove 211, the wall of one side of the large clamping arm 21 is provided with a second threaded hole 212, one side of the small clamping arm 22 is provided with a sleeve 221, one side perpendicular to the sleeve 221 is provided with a sliding block 222, the pressing handle 23 comprises a screw rod 231, one end of the screw rod 231 is provided with a circular groove 232, the other end of the screw rod is provided with an insulated rotating handle 233, and the rotating handle 233 is made of an insulating material. The sliding block 222 is connected with the sliding groove 211 in a sliding fit and guiding manner, one end of the screw 231, which is provided with the annular groove 232, is screwed into the second threaded hole 212, the end of the screw is inserted into the sleeve 221, and the mounting bolt on the sleeve 221 is clamped into the annular groove 232, so that the screw 231 is positioned. The small clamping arms 22 are pushed to move to clamp an external grounding wire or a grounding pile by rotating the pressing handles 23, so that the whole structure is simple, and the adjustment is convenient.
In order to enable the insulated fixing handle 24 and the large clamping arm 21 to be firmly and stably connected, two sides of the large clamping arm 21 are provided with a groove 213, one end of the fixing handle 24 is provided with a clamping groove 241, the fixing handle 24 enables the fixing handle 24 to be connected with the large clamping arm 21 through the matching of the clamping groove 241 and the groove 213, one side of the large clamping arm 21, which is positioned in the clamping groove 241, is provided with a third threaded hole 215 and a fourth threaded hole 216, and the lead 30 passes through a through hole 242 in the middle of the fixing handle 24 and then is fixed at the third threaded hole 215 through a bolt, so that the connection joint of the lead 30 and the large clamping arm 21 is hidden inside the fixing handle 24. The fixing handle 24 is provided with a fixing hole 243 at the position of the clamping groove 241, and a bolt passes through the fixing hole 243 and then is connected with the fourth threaded hole 216, so that the fixing handle 24 and the large clamping arm 21 are fixed and prevented from slipping off.
Further, the end of the lead 30 is provided with a second lug 25 which is mounted at the third threaded hole 215, so that the lead 30 can be conveniently connected with the large clamping arm 21.
In order to maintain the stability of clamping, grooves are provided on the clamping sides of the large clamping arms 21 and the small clamping arms 22.
In a preferred scheme, referring to fig. 9, the portable grounding wire installation tool for the centrally-mounted handcart PT cabinet comprises three contact devices 10 and a clamping device 20, wherein the three contact devices 10 and the clamping device 20 are connected through a lead 30 to form a three-phase short-circuit grounding wire.
The utility model discloses a working process and principle:
when in use, the clamping device 20 is first connected and fixed with an external grounding wire or a grounding pile. The fixed handle 24 is held by one hand, and the pressing handle 23 is rotated by the other hand, so that the small clamping arms 22 are pushed to move, and the clamping device 20 is connected with an external grounding wire or a grounding pile.
Then, on an insulating handle 13 of the hand-held contact device 10, the tulip contact 12 is aligned with a fixed contact in the PT cabinet, and the tulip contact 12 is pushed in with force, so that the contact device 10 and the fixed contact in the PT cabinet are conveniently connected and fixed, and the grounding wire is hung.
